Requirements for Obtaining Pre-Authorized Visa or Consulate Stamp

Global Authorization

The IPhO 2009 Mexico Organizing Committee is processing Visas for ALL Delegation members (Leaders, students, observers and visitors) from countries that require Pre-Authorized Visas. Visas cannot be issued upon arrival to Mexico for countries requiring Pre-Authorized Visas (see lists below). We respectfully request that you DO NOT attempt to request authorization for your Visas to Mexico from your country of origin as this will duplicate the official process and cause unnecessary complications.

During the spring of 2009, the Mexican Migration Authorities will send a Global Authorization to all the Mexican Embassies and Consulates worldwide. Countries requiring a Pre-Authorized Visa will be notified by the IPhO2009 Organizing Committee as soon as this Global Authorization is sent to the Embassies and Consulates; at which time, you may document and receive your Visas at any Mexican Embassy or Consulate in the world.

Required Documents

  1. Valid passport with a minimum of six months prior to the expiration date must be presented by all Delegation members, including Observers and Visitors.
  2. Letter of Invitation sent by the IPhO2009 Organizing Committee must be presented. This should be a printed out of the original, and not a copy made from the original.
  3. Letter confirming your country's participation, addressed to Dr. Jose Luis Moran-Lopez, President of the Organizing Committee IPhO-40, and signed by your Delegation Leader, Minister of Education or President of your National Physical Society, stating that your Delegation agrees to abide by the IPhO2009 Official Regulations and the Laws of México, and assumes FULL responsibility for each and every member of the Delegation, and finally listing the NAMES (if possible) of each participating member of the Delegation, including Observers and Visitors, to receive Visas.
  4. Visa Fee (Pago de Derechos). Delegation Leaders must contact the Mexican Embassy or Consulate of his/her choice (see lists below) to notify that you will be documenting your visas with them; and inquire about the cost for the Visa Fee and the time they require to issue the Visas once payment has been made and the required documents have been presented. (Visa Documentation time can vary from 3 to 48 hours.)

It is necessary for every member of the Delegation to appear together before the Embassy authorities to receive Visas. Once the Visas are issued, they will be valid for 180 days, and without change.

Documenting your Visas before Travel

We advise you to consult with the Mexican Embassy or Consulate of your choice to verify the time they require to issue the visas, once the required documents have been submitted and payment of fees have been made; this can vary any where from 3 to 48 hours. Countries where México has no official representation can be found in nearby countries as concurrences, although you are NOT limited to receiving your Visas at those Embassies. We understand that for some countries this implies additional travel, however, this is UNAVOIDABLE, as Visas cannot be issued through mail.

Documenting your Visas in Route to México

As long as your country of origin does not require the México Visa in hand in order to receive your Transit Visa for travel, you may choose to document your Visas in route to México. Check with your local travel agency to inquire, and be sure to program your connecting flight to allow for enough time to get from the airport to the Consulate or Embassy, document, pay and receive your visas, and then return to the airport at least 3 hours prior to your departure. Consult with the Mexican Embassy or Consulate of your choice to verify the time required to document the visas and let the authorities know of your intention to document your Visas with them before traveling.
